Pink Tile Education Ltd is seeking a Level 2+ Nursery Practitioner for a nurturing nursery in Crawley, England. This role involves supporting children's development through play, creating a safe environment, and planning engaging activities.

The ideal candidate should have at least a Level 2 qualification in Childcare and experience in a nursery setting. This welcoming setting values its staff and offers training and progression opportunities.
